WELLINGTON, Fla. – Olin Browne Jr. of Hobe Sound, FL, fired consecutive two under par 70's in Minor League Golf Tour play at Wellington National Golf Club, turning a share of the first round lead Monday into a big payday Tuesday.
The son of former U.S. Senior Open champion Olin Browne Sr., Olin Jr. received $1,600 from the $6,830 purse, another $445 from an optional bonus pool and $4,500 toward his Q-school entry fee later this year from winning Qualifying School Contest #2 for a total of $6,545.
It was Olin Jr’s seventh MLGT victory overall, his first since Jan. 8 on the Estate course at PGA National. He made five birdies each round, three bogeys Monday, a bogey and a double bogey Tuesday, at the par-5 sixth hole.
Josh Hart won the 2nd Day Shootout worth $232 with a score of 72.

The MLGT’s 45th tournament of the year drew 26 entries. Next on the schedule is an 18-hole event Thursday at Jupiter CC.
WELLINGTON, Fla. - Andrew Gai from Westport, CT and Olin Browne Jr. from Hobe Sound, FL share the lead at 2-under par 70 after day 1 at Wellington National Golf Club. Both men went out in one over par 37 and came home in three under 33.
Three players are tied for 3rd at 71 including Justin Hicks, Nick Latimer and Kevin Phelan.
Nineteen of the twenty six players chose to enter the optional Qualifying School Contest. The entry fee was $200 and the low score after 36 holes will earn $4,500 towards the Q-School entry fee of their choice.
